    my 33 gallon tank... :)

    im a little bit of a fish nerd as well as a herpaholic.. so i thought i would share my other obsession... have a 33 gallon oceanic cube.. not really a cube, its tall, but its square.. whatever, you get it.
    its mostly semi aggressive with one exception.. its got an emperor 400, so its got a lot of plant going on at the top (hard to see in the picture), to keep the current down. being tall helps too, there is almost none at the bottom. and i turn the filter off to feed them, otherwise all of the floating food sinks right to the bottom.
    anyway.. maintenance is the usual.. 10% water change every week, 25% and gravel vac once a month... change the filters a couple weeks after that.. it has been up and running beautifully for over a year and it stays pretty clean.. :)
    stock: 4 leopard ctenopomas, 4 black rubys, 4 platinum barbs, 3 odessa barbs, 3 neon rosey barbs, 3 brachardis, 1 red tail shark, 1 raphael cat, 1 vampire pleco, 1 sailfin pleco, 1 golden algae eater, and 1 jacobfreibergi peacock... and yes, they will get a bigger tank...
